Web11 dec. 2024 · In winter, livestock owners keep their animals in small and scattered parcels of 1-2 hectares in the valleys. Therefore, farmers cannot have 2 or 3 herding dogs with each herd. Many farmers would need 10 to 15 dogs to protect every parcel. Not a single farmer is willing to keep that amount of dogs as their maintenance costs are too high. Web28 dec. 2024 · According to the figures from the Spanish Agricultural Guarantee Fund (FEGA), Spain is the top exporting country of goat milk in the European Union and the second producer of this dairy, representing 20% of EU production. Furthermore, Iberians produce around 15% of sheep milk and 5% of the total cow milk output in the EU.
